WorksheetFunction.USDollar (Excel)

Convierte un número en formato de texto y le aplica un símbolo de moneda. El nombre del método (y el símbolo que aplica) depende de la configuración de idioma.

El método USdollar convierte un número en texto usando el formato de moneda, con los decimales redondeados a la posición especificada. El formato que se $#,##0.00_);($#,##0.00)usa es. La principal diferencia entre dar formato a una celda que contiene un número con el comando Format Cells y dar formato a un número directamente con el método Dollar es que Dollar convierte el resultado en texto. Un número al que se le da formato con el comando Format Cells sigue siendo un número. Puede seguir usando números con formato de dólar en las fórmulas, ya que Excel convierte los números especificados como valores de texto en números al calcularlos.

USDollar (Arg1, Arg2)


Dim dblArg1 As Double: dblArg1 = 
Dim dblArg2 As Double: dblArg2 = 
Dim strUSDollar As String
strUSDollar = WorksheetFunction.USDollar(Arg1:=dblArg1, Arg2:=dblArg2)

Arguments

Arg1, Arg2

Arg1 (Double) - Referencia a una celda que contiene un número o una fórmula que se evalúa en un número.

Arg2 (Double) - Número de dígitos a la derecha del separador decimal. Si Arg2 es negativo, el número se redondea hacia la izquierda del separador decimal. Si se omite el argumento de decimales, se calculará como 2.